Data Engineer

Insight Global
Columbus, Ohio Metropolitan Area

This role will be a 6-month contract-to-hire. The pay range is between $50 - $60 per hour. Exact compensation may vary based on factors such as experience, skills, and education.


Qualifications:

  • Experience in data engineering or a related field.
  • Bachelor’s degree in Computer Science or equivalent experience.
  • Proven passion for data and technology, with a record of continuous learning and leadership.
  • Expertise in tools and languages: Python, SQL, Azure Synapse Analytics, Microsoft Fabric (Lakehouse, Dataflows), Azure Data Factory, Spark, Databricks, and integration with Power BI and Copilot.
  • Understanding of Microsoft ecosystem and enthusiasm for Microsoft Fabric advancements.
  • Must be able to speak on Data Modeling and Medallion Architecture
  • Microsoft Fabric experience preferred


Key Responsibilities:

  • Architect, develop, and maintain modern data platforms, including data warehouses and lakes.
  • Design dimensional models that power reporting, analytics, and advanced insights.
  • Build and optimize ETL/ELT pipelines using advanced SQL and PySpark transformations.
  • Integrate data from diverse sources: SQL Server, Azure SQL, APIs, and flat files.
  • Collaborate on systems such as Dynamics 365 F&SCM and CE, AX, CRM, Infios WMS, custom microservices, and legacy applications.
  • Enable advanced analytics and AI/ML workloads through efficient, scalable data pipelines.
  • Champion consistency in naming conventions and calculations in partnership with data governance and business teams.
  • Implement robust data security measures, including access control, encryption, and auditing.
  • Participate in on-call support rotation for complex tier-2/3 incidents.
  • Stay ahead of industry trends, share knowledge, and proactively introduce innovative solutions.

// // //